Lily Michelle Reynolds, 13, of Picayune, Mississippi passed away Monday, April 10, 2017.
Visitation will be held Monday, April 17, 2017 from 10:30 a.m. until 11:30 p.m. at Picayune Funeral Home. Funeral services will follow at 12:00 Noon. at St. Charles Borromeo Catholic Church. Burial will be at New Palestine Cemetery.
Lily is a loving daughter, sister, and friend to all she met. She loves books, music, balls, beads, dancing, jumping, dinosaurs, and giggling with all. Food is her most favorite thing in the world; hamburgers and ice cream are the best. She attended Pearl River Central and was a participant in Picayune Special Olympics. She was a magical light in everyone’s lives, who will be remembered forever.
She is preceded in death by her great-grandparents, Lee Barras and Robert Berges; and her great-great-grandmothers, Louise Carite and Helen Berges.
She is survived by her parents, Christopher and Amanda Reynolds; three sisters, Juliette Reynolds, Ella “Apple” Reynolds, and Ava Reynolds; maternal grandparents, Darren and Laurie Berges; paternal grandparents, Mike and Jennie Reynolds; maternal great-grandparents, Carol and Thelma Guillot, and Jackie Barras; paternal great-grandparents, Bill and Jennie Extine, and Goldie Campbell; Uncle Kevin Berges and (Krystal); cousin, Maverick Berges; and tons more aunts, uncles, cousins, and friends.
